Struthers, Andrew – OSU: Candidate for Director

Over the past two years, it has been a privilege to serve on the SEIU 503 Board of Directors representing Higher Education. As a member from Oregon State University, like many of you, I continue to see how our union supports our members, and I want to continue working for all of you.

During the past two years, I have had the pleasure of lobbying legislators in Salem on behalf of Higher Ed workers and other workers within our union when asked.  During these difficult months of bargaining, I have traveled to other Universities to rally with fellow workers and listen to how they are directly impacted by university decision-makers.  This is work I plan to continue if re-elected to this position, because I believe leaders in positions like this need to show up and support our members and workers.

As a member of the Board of Directors, I have served on the Union’s Finance Committee and have worked to help ensure our membership dues are being spent properly on issues that matter to members and help to improve our union.  I will continue to speak out for members and how dues are spent, and whether decisions are made in the best interest of everyone within the union.  To be an effective union, we need to ensure our dues are supporting all members and are being used in the most effective way possible.
